Shipley named SCAC player of the week

Thursday, September 11, 2008

DePauw Senior goalkeeper Brooke Shipley has been named the Southern Collegiate Athletic Conference Women's Soccer Defensive Player of the Week for matches played between Sept. 1 and 7.

The honor was the third for Shipley in her career, as she previously earned the distinction once each in 2005 and 2006.

Despite dropping both weekend games by 1-0 scores to eighth-ranked Wittenberg and 12th-ranked Emory, Shipley recorded 19 saves.

She finished with nine saves in the Wittenberg game with the game-winning goal coming in overtime.

Shipley totaled 10 stops in the Emory contest with the lone goal coming on a penalty kick just shortly after she saved a previous penalty kick attempt.

The 1-3 Tigers return to action on Saturday, when they host Ohio Wesleyan at 5 p.m. at Boswell Field.
